TIFIA Loan Agreement definition

TIFIA Loan Agreement has the meaning assigned to it in the Collateral Agency Agreement.
TIFIA Loan Agreement means the TIFIA Loan Agreement to be entered into between the TIFIA Lender and the Authority, authorized to be executed, delivered, and performed pursuant to this Resolution, which provides for, subject to the terms and conditions set forth in the TIFIA Loan Agreement, a TIFIA Loan, with the TIFIA Loan to be evidenced by the TIFIA Bond.
TIFIA Loan Agreement means the definitive agreement between the USDOT and the I-Bank to provide credit assistance in the form of a loan to capitalize a Rural Projects Fund within the SIB.

More Definitions of TIFIA Loan Agreement

TIFIA Loan Agreement has the meaning specified in the recitals to this Agreement.
TIFIA Loan Agreement means a loan agreement by and between the Commission and the TIFIA Lender and any amendments or supplements thereto permitted hereby and thereby.
TIFIA Loan Agreement any loan agreement, as supplemented and amended from time to time, between the Corporation and USDOT or other Governmental Lender, executed pursuant to the federal Transportation Infrastructure Finance and Innovation Act or other law, which may be a credit agreement under Chapter 1371, Texas Government Code, and, for purposes of this Master Trust Agreement, shall be a Credit Agreement.
TIFIA Loan Agreement means a loan agreement or other credit agreement by and between the state as the borrower and the United States Department of Transportation as the lender, pursuant to which a loan or other form of financial assistance is made by said department to the state in accordance with TIFIA.
